Analysis of the U.S. Defense Geospatial Market - Focus Shifts from Products to Tools and Services
Frost & Sullivan, October 2012, Pages: 52
This research service examines the U.S. defense geospatial market from 2011 to 2017. The market has grown as new tools and technologies have been developed through real-world operations. Afghanistan and Iraq have provided problem sets driving innovation and development of better geospatial tools and services. Geospatial intelligence (GEOINT) has matured into its own specialty, creating many analysis variables from human terrain to sensor/radar development. The commercial geospatial market is propagating these events and delivering technologies to mobile users in numerous industries quicker and more efficiently. As the defense geospatial market expands, planners will look toward commercial solutions to meet operational requirements.
